►Shaded counties are currently monitorable
with a non-digital (analog) scanner, except encrypted areas.
► Unshaded counties use the Colorado Digital Trunking
Radio System (DTRS), and require a digital scanner
such as the GRE PSR-500/600, Uniden BC-396/996,
or the Radio Shack PRO-96/2096 or PRO-106/197.

Metro Denver: Denver PD/FD/Ambulance uses an analog EDACS trunk with a special ESK
control channel, and requires a GRE PSR-500/600, Radio Shack PRO-106/197, PRO-107, or
a Uniden BC-396/996 with CPU upgrade 3.x to receive. The Lakewood/West Metro
Fire/Wheat Ridge trunk system is now P25 digital, like the DTRS. Aurora, DIA, and
Arvada/Westminster currently use an analog EDACS trunk, and can be monitored with an
